A budget is a plan. You set goals, such as $200 per month for dining out, and Quicken compares your plan with your actual spending.
You don't need to budget every dollar you spend. All you need to do is decide which categories you want to set budget amounts for. Quicken will do all the math and show you where you stand for each. It's easy!
